Instrument Cluster

1 Economical driving indicator (ECONOMY).
See page 54
2 Coolant temperature gauge
Up to red marking: Maximum permissible
temperature for an anticorrosion/antifreeze-
blended fill protecting down to —30° Cl— 22° F.
See page 53
3 Fuel gauge with reserve warning lamp (yellow):
Comes on when the steering lock key is moved
to driving position "2" and must go out when
the engine is idling. See page 53
Fuel reserve and capacity, refer to page 83
and last page
4 Oil pressure gauge (bar). See page 53
5 Main odometer
6 Trip odometer
7 Knob for clock adjustment
(press in for adjustments)
8 Electric clock
9 Tachometer
10 Red marking on tachometer:
Excessive engine revolutions
11 Turn signal indicator lamp, right (green)
12 0 2-Sensor replacement indicator lamp (red):
When the indicator lamp comes on,
the 0 2-Sensor must be replaced
13 Seat belt warning lamp (red)
14 Brake pad wear indicator lamp (yellow):
Lights up during braking if the front wheel brake
pads are worn down. See page 51
15 Dimmer knob for instrument lamps,
continuous adjustment
16 Supplemental restraint system indicator lamp
(red). See page 18
17 ABS indicator lamp (yellow). See page 52
18 Resetting knob for trip odometer
(push button)
19 Brake warning lamp (red) comes on if
• the parking brake is engaged
• too little brake fluid is in the reservoir
20 High beam indicator lamp (blue)
21 Charge indicator lamp (red):
Comes on when the steering lock key is moved
to driving position "2" and must go out when the
engine is idling. See page 53
22 Turn signal indicator lamp, left (green)
